Liverpool legend Jordan Henderson completed his return to European football in the last few hours with his arrival to Ajax as a free agent from Al Ettifaq, where he terminated his three-year contract to sign an eighteen-month deal with the Dutch club and enjoy elite football again.

The player’s number 6 shirt is a top seller in the Eredivisie

According to the Italian journalist and transfer specialist Fabrizio Romano, the player, regularly using the number 14 shirt, would have been told that it is the number that Ajax and club legend Johan Cruyff used to wear, reason why the number is retired at the Dutch institution, which ease Jordan Henderson to use the number 6 shirt, which in just a few hours is a top seller among the Eredivisie fans.
